ORD-YEG morning nonstop E-175. United Express. Excellent flight. Paid for Econ Plus seating and had 2 seats together. Tons of leg room. Both flight attendants welcoming upon boarding and throughout the flight. On-time departure and landed 25 minutes early into Edmonton. Drink service 2x during the 3 hour 25 min flight. Wifi available and worked well. Wish all my UA flights were this good.

I understand that things sometimes happen which are beyond the control of the staff, and delays occur. However, my experience with United Airlines today was highly disappointing not only because of the delay (approximately three hours), but because of the lack of professionalism demonstrated by the staff. Our flight attendant was not apologetic about the long, expected delay at all, but was very rude toward several passengers. One of these passengers included a woman with a baby, from whom the flight attendant grumpily took a purse and roughly shoved it into the overhead. There were no apologies from the flight attendant as we de-boarded, after another smaller delay as we waited for a free gate, and she was not pleasant toward anyone, from what I observed. This is the fourth time I have experienced unexpected delays while flying United during the past four years or so, but the first time I have ever experienced such poor service.

United Airlines in Domestic First and BusinessFirst. The 737 at FLL was packed and overhead lockers were already well filled by the time we got on the plane. Cabin crew tried repacking but one case wasn’t going to fit - the other one did. The purser eventually found a hole somewhere in the galley area - it came out freezing cold at end of flight, anyway. Service was excellent, although to a European “snacks” usually means something prepared - a sandwich or roll - not packs of pretzels etc. However it kept the wolf from the door, as did the wine etc. Early landing in IAH, time in the manic Club, then boarding the 787 close at hand. Seats better than the 777 on the way out, cabin crew friendly and attentive, and ok movies etc. Food was plentiful and of good quality, drinks flowed freely. Some sort of sleep, awakened to breakfast (which I didn’t have, just a coffee and fruit was enough). Lots of info from flight deck. Early landing at LHR, several miles (or so it felt) hike around T2. Immigration fast for once. Baggage appeared pretty fast, and so off into the UK.

I had two issues flying with United Airlines from St Louis to Honolulu. Firstly they rearranged our seats after I had checked in and had moved it so that none of the seats were seated together, which I then had to waste time trying to fix since I was flying with my husband and our two infants who are both under the age of 2. The employees who were trying to fix this problem, were nothing but rude and acted inconvienced at the fact that I didn't want my 1 year old sitting by herself 3 rows behind me. My husband and I were traveling with two small infants, one who was a lap child and the other had her own seat. For her seat we brought her car seat, which for a child her age (1) is a large seat. When we asked to board first in order to avoid hitting anyone on the head with the car seat we were met with rude responses about how it's not policy to let families board first, and that we should just be more careful while boarding. Policy or not you risk people getting injured by not letting us board prior. We are just asking to get situated so others are not inconvienced by our child's needs. We in fact waited to be the last off the planes for the same reason. While traveling to St. Louis, we flew American and they had absolutely no issues with letting us board first for this reason, and were extremely nice and understanding about it.

After reading many horror reviews of United Airlines, I was not looking forward to going to and from the US from Sydney. A 14 hour flight one way, and 15 hours plus coming back to Sydney. However United was fine. The flight stewards were friendly, the food not too bad and the entertainment system was adequate. The flight to the states left in time and arrived early, which was great as I had only a two hour layover in LA before my flight to Mexico. The flight back was delayed slightly due to some undisclosed mechanical problem, but made up the time to arrive in Sydney only 15 min late. At LA, I was able to drop my bag off four hours before the departing flight which was great. The staff at check in at both ends were friendly and helpful. I booked via Expedia, requested an aisle seat and got this for four legs of the trio with no extra cost. My seat was no more or less comfortable than those on Etihad or Emirates. I paid $1627 for Sydney - Mexico city and return Cancun to LA, with a week in LA, then back to Sydney. This was a pretty competitive price. Overall I'd be happy to fly United again.

My husband and I used United Airlines for our honeymoon. The night before we left we noticed that my husband's name was wrong on his boarding pass. When we explained the situation, the reps were very nice, they seemed to be working as quickly as possible and they got us on the earliest flight possible. The trip home: Our itinerary was SFO-Newark, NJ - Portland, ME. Our flight from SFO was delayed. We land in Newark and sprint to our gate with minutes to spare and were told "that flight was cancelled" and directed us to customer service. We wait in line for about 5 minutes before a rep states to the crowd, "we are closing, you need to go to the other customer service line." We wait for about 45 minutes in the new line. When we get to the counter, the rep asks how he can help us, I state, "We'd just like the earliest flight to Portland, ME please". He asks if we'd be willing to split up and we explain that we'd rather not. He suggests a flight to Boston. I tell him we have no way to Portland after that and he says to call family (it's past midnight). I say that's not an option, but the rep still pushed it. 5 minutes later he suggests a 10am flight for us, we ask for that and give him our boarding passes. He scans mine and says, "so how were you planning on getting to Portland?" I say, "what do you mean? with that boarding pass I just gave you." He explains that the flight was cancelled due to weather, which at this point we had known for hours. I say, "yes, that's why we're trying to get on the 10a flight tomorrow." He says that our flight ends in Newark. At this point my husband and I were extremely confused because our passes clearly stated Portland. He suggests a rental car. We sleep in the airport for a few hours and rent a car. He never gave us boarding passes, and almost lost my husbands baggage claim ticket. Our TA spent a long time going back and forth with United customer service. We were confirmed for a 6am flight, despite not receiving boarding passes. She tried to get them to refund us for our car but United stated that they "don't reimburse for rental cars". What they did was reimburse for our last leg ($45 each) and gave us each a $100 flight voucher to use within a year. We won't be using them again.
